Thoughts on Momentum



Momentum is a big deal in the church.  Its a truth i had never really thought about until i was introduced to the idea by Perry and the NewSpring team.  Partnering with the momentum has been a huge success for Fuse* as we look back over our history.


Here’s a sample of what i mean:


  • FACT: We know that our attendance is going to spike every year as students go back to school in the fall, and again as they come back from Christmas break for the new year.


  • FACT: We want to take advantage of these spikes in attendance by pulling out all the stops twice a year.


  • FACT: Our budget planning reflects this knowlege — We allocate a little more $$Green$$ to engaging students during these peak seasons.


  • FACT: We amp up our set design & we theme out our building.


GOALThis past series was called “Make War”  — We wanted students to enter into a dialogue about war WAY before they took a seat in the auditorium.  We wanted students to remember that we have been called to make war for the entirety of our lives, not just the entirety of our teaching series.
